Civil Engineering (Environment and Energy) MEng at CIT Overview
Civil Engineering (Environment and Energy) MEng offered at Cork Institute of Technology is a PG level course, which is considered the top-ranked course across the university and the country. Students who are willing to apply, can pursue the course within the duration of 1 year.
International students applying at Cork Institute of Technology for this course, need to submit the necessary documents as per the department and the course. International students need to submit qualification proofs along with test scores of exams including IELTS and TOEFL.
The Cork Institute of Technology tuition fees for Civil Engineering (Environment and Energy) MEng for the first-year international student is EUR 12,000.

Civil Engineering (Environment and Energy) MEng at CIT Highlights
- This programme aims to develop advanced analytical, design, assessment, appraisal and research skills in Civil Engineering in the specialist areas of environmental and energy engineering
- The programme content seeks to reflect current and likely future practice and trends in environmental and energy engineering analysis, design, and assessment
- It aims to provide the graduate with the advanced conceptual understanding, detailed factual knowledge, specialist technical skills
